La historia de un pensador indispensable para entender la Antig edad tard a. Publicada por primera vez hace m s de medio siglo, esta biograf a se ha consolidado como el relato de referencia sobre la vida y las ense anzas de San Agust n. Es, a su vez, uno de los trabajos m s significativos del gran investigador de la Antig edad tard a Peter Brown, cuya influencia ha marcado a varias generaciones de historiadores. Si la edici n de 1967 de Agust n de Hipona supuso un acontecimiento, el descubrimiento de nuevas cartas y sermones in ditosentre los a os setenta y noventa hicieron de la reedici n de 1999, que aqu recuperamos, un ejemplo fascinante de c mo el paso de los a os afecta (o no) el trabajo historiogr fico. Una pasi n tanto personal como acad mica impregnan este aclamado retrato del obispo de Hipona, que hoy adquiere una nueva dimensi n debido a su elecci n como gu a espiritual por parte de la nueva derecha internacional liderada por Donald Trump, y tras el nombramiento del primer papa de la Orden de San Agust n, Le n XIV, en la Iglesia cat lica. ENGLISH DESCRIPTION This classic biography was first published forty-five years ago and has since established itself as the standard account of Saint Augustine's life and teaching. The remarkable discovery of a considerable number of letters and sermons by Augustine cast fresh light on the first and last decades of his experience as a bishop. These circumstantial texts have led Peter Brown to reconsider some of his judgments on Augustine, both as the author of Confessions and as the elderly bishop preaching and writing in the last years of Roman rule in north Africa. Brown's reflections on the significance of these exciting new documents are contained in two chapters of a substantial Epilogue to his biography (the text of which is unaltered). He also reviews the changes in scholarship about Augustine since the 1960s. A personal as well as a scholarly fascination infuse the book-length epilogue and notes that Brown has added to his acclaimed portrait of the bishop of Hippo.
